Let's solve ~

[tex]\qquad \sf  \dashrightarrow \: {x}^{2} + 8x = 33 [/tex]

[tex]\qquad \sf  \dashrightarrow \: {x}^{2} + 8x +16 = 33 + 16 [/tex]

[tex]\qquad \sf  \dashrightarrow \: (x + 4) {}^{2} = 49[/tex]

[tex]\qquad \sf  \dashrightarrow \: x + 4 = \sqrt{49} [/tex]

[tex]\qquad \sf  \dashrightarrow \: x + 4 = \pm7[/tex]

Hence, there are two solutions ~

  • 1. when x + 4 = 7

[tex]\qquad \sf  \dashrightarrow \: x + 4 = 7[/tex]

[tex]\qquad \sf  \dashrightarrow \: x = 7 - 4[/tex]

[tex]\qquad \sf  \dashrightarrow \: x = 3[/tex]

  • 2. when x + 4 = -7

[tex]\qquad \sf  \dashrightarrow \: x + 4 = - 7[/tex]

[tex]\qquad \sf  \dashrightarrow \: x = - 7 - 4[/tex]

[tex]\qquad \sf  \dashrightarrow \: x = - 11[/tex]
